Kinds of Windows
Before diving into the installation process, it is important to comprehend the kinds of windows readily available and their particular benefits. Below is a summary of typical window types:
Window TypeDescriptionBenefitsCertified Double Glazing-HungTwo movable sashes that slide vertically.Exceptional ventilation and simple to clean.Casement WindowsHinged at the side and opens outside.Enables maximum airflow and energy efficiency.SlidingOpens horizontally by sliding to the side.Easy to run and needs less space.BayComposed of three windows protruding from a wall.Develops extra interior area and improves views.PictureRepaired, non-operable window designed for views.Offers maximum light and unobstructed views.AwningHinged at the top and opens outward from the bottom.Perfect for rainy areas, as it enables ventilation without letting water in.Force-OperatedOpens through a system like a motor.Perfect for hard-to-reach locations and improves availability.
Comprehending these choices helps property owners pick windows that line up with their preferences and requirements.

Choosing appropriate windows based on style, product, and energy effectiveness rankings is a crucial initial step. Think about elements such as your local climate and structure guidelines.
Action 2: Prepare Your Home
This consists of clearing the area around the windows, getting rid of window treatments, and protecting the flooring and furnishings from debris.
Action 3: Assess Existing Windows
Inspect the present windows to determine how they are set up and which parts require removal.
Step 4: Remove Old Windows
Using a pry bar, thoroughly separate the existing Window Upgrade frames while minimizing damage to the surrounding structure.
Step 5: Prepare the Opening
Make sure the window opening is clean, level, and ready for the new windows. This might include repairing any damaged wood.
Action 6: Install New WindowsDry Fit: Place the window in the opening to ensure it fits correctly.Protect the Window: Fasten the window in location, guaranteeing it is level and plumb.Seal the Edges: Use caulk or weatherstripping to seal gaps.Insulate: Foam insulation can improve energy performance.Step 7: Finishing Touches
Set up any exterior and interior trims, inspecting that whatever is sealed and protected.
Step 8: Cleanup
Dispose of old windows and any debris properly. Clean the installation area.
Common FAQs About Window Installation1. For how long does window installation take?
The time needed for window installation varies depending upon the variety of windows being set up, the intricacy of the job, and the weather. Usually, a professional team can finish the installation of a complete home within one to three days.
2. Is window replacement a great investment?
Yes, changing windows can increase a home’s worth and enhance energy efficiency, often resulting in lower utility expenses. Homeowners recoup about 70% to 80% of the window replacement expenses during resale.
3. Can I install windows myself?
While experienced DIYers might try to set up windows by themselves, professional installation is typically advised due to the complexity and precision included in ensuring correct sealing and fit.
